Back in the 50's and 60's Case would offer a different item every year for their dealers to give away at open houses, county fairs, or at times when a customer got a demonstration of a new machine. Those manure spreader cleaning tools with the twine cutter and the wooden handle were another item that dealers gave away.
In the 60's they had a program every summer where customers who would get a demonstration of a new tractor would be entered into a drawing for a bigger ticket item to be given away at the end of the season. Among those prizes I remember an intercom set one year, another year, a black and white Polaroid camera, a 19 inch portable television.
